Debunking Common Myths About Winter Jewelry
There’s a lot of misinformation surrounding how to wear jewelry during winter. Let's dive in the most common myths:
Myth #1: Jewelry Isn’t Visible Under Winter Layers
Truth: Jewelry can enhance even the most covered winter outfits. Think of long necklaces over sweaters, bold earrings that peek out from under hats, or stackable rings worn with gloves. The key is strategic placement.
- Pro Tip: Focus on pieces that stand out against heavy textures like wool or cashmere. For example, pair a statement necklace with a smooth turtleneck or wear chandelier earrings with a sleek ponytail.
Myth #2: Silver Jewelry is the Only Option for Winter
Truth: While cool metals like silver and white gold complement winter tones, warm metals like rose gold and yellow gold create a striking contrast with deep seasonal hues like emerald green, navy blue, and burgundy.
- Pro Tip: Mix and match metals for a contemporary look. For instance, layer rose gold bangles over a knit sleeve and pair with a silver necklace.
Myth #3: Jewelry is Hard to Pair with Bulky Clothes
Truth: Bold, oversized pieces shine against winter’s heavier textures. Thin or delicate jewelry may get lost, but chunky bracelets, large hoop earrings, or layered necklaces can stand out and balance the overall look.

How to Choose the Best Winter Jewelry Materials
Winter weather can be harsh on your jewelry, so it’s essential to select durable and resistant materials:
- Gold and Gold-Plated Jewelry: Gold’s warm tones are perfect for winter, and gold-plated options offer a budget-friendly alternative. Opt for vermeil (gold over sterling silver) for long-lasting elegance.
- Sterling Silver: A classic choice that complements cool winter tones. Look for rhodium-plated silver to prevent tarnishing in humid conditions.
- Stainless Steel: Ideal for everyday wear, stainless steel is scratch-resistant and holds up well against winter moisture.
- Gemstones: Winter-friendly options include diamonds, cubic zirconia, and moissanite for added sparkle. Dark gemstones like onyx, garnet, or sapphire pair beautifully with winter color palettes.
Jewelry and Winter Textures: What Works Best
Winter fashion involves heavy fabrics like wool, cashmere, and faux fur, which can clash with delicate or overly intricate jewelry. Here’s how to pair jewelry with these textures:
1. Wool and Knits
- Stick to smooth metals and polished stones to avoid snagging.
- Oversized pendants and hoop earrings work best as they stand out against the texture.
2. Faux Fur
- Pair faux fur collars or coats with bold statement pieces, such as chunky cuffs or gemstone earrings, to maintain balance.
3. Velvet and Satin
- Delicate jewelry like fine chain necklaces or minimalist rings enhance the softness of velvet and satin fabrics, perfect for formal occasions.
